    Data Warehousing - Re: Using Rejected Rows

    You can't use filtered records in mapping. If you want to use them in further transformation then use Router instead of Filter.

    Data Warehousing - Re: informatica

    Look up transformation is Passive because for each input row must get one output value (whether it is look up value or null).
